The word "bolloxes up" is a colloquial term typically used to describe a situation where something has been messed up or gone wrong. There are a number of synonyms that can be used to convey a similar meaning. Some of the most common include: flub, blunder, botch, mangle, spoil, ruin, sabotage, fumble, and bungle. Each of these words can be used in place of "bolloxes up" to describe a situation where something has not gone according to plan.
